Paul Tandou (13 July 1947 – 15 November 2023) was a Congolese footballer who played as a goalkeeper.[1] He won the 1972 African Cup of Nations with the Congo national team[2] and the CAF Champions League in 1974 with CARA Brazzaville.[3] Tandou died on 15 November 2023, at the age of 76.[1]
